    Natalie's is the main drink station in the Lam's Seafood Market food court. We visited after lunch…read moreon a sunny Saturday after hearing about the sugarcane juice here. There was a small line greeting us, but the drink makers are efficient, and we had our juice within a couple of minutes. Traditional Sugarcane Juice ($6.55) - Fresh squeezed and strained right in front of us, this juice tastes just like how it does in Southeast Asia. It's vegetal, it's grassy, it's really sweet, just how I like it on a hot and humid summer day (which technically wasn't the case here, but no matter). I've tried a couple of other sugarcane juice shops in the US in the last couple of years and this one tastes by far the most similar to my trips to Malaysia and Singapore. It's completely unadulterated; it can't get more fresh than this. One thing I especially love about this place - they don't dilute the drink with tons of ice. There's just enough to cool the drink and a bit more to keep it cool for another 15 minutes or so. It's a far cry from most other places that pack the cup with ice to the brim. Even after all the ice had melted, it was still sweet and refreshing! Natalie's is a great place to pick up a cold drink. If I'm craving sugarcane, this is where I'll head to in the future.
